In hospitals, maintaining sterility and patient safety starts with the right OT doors. A properly designed hospital operation theatre door provides airtight sealing, smooth surfaces for hygiene, and robust construction to withstand heavy usage. These doors not only prevent contamination but also support airflow management systems, making them essential for operating theatres and critical care areas. Choosing the right door ensures compliance with infection control protocols and enhances operational efficiency.
Pharmaceutical manufacturing requires similarly stringent solutions. A top-quality pharmaceutical clean room door prevents dust, microbes, and other contaminants from entering controlled production areas. Effective clean room door design includes airtight seals, non-porous surfaces, and compatibility with modular cleanroom setups. These doors are indispensable for maintaining GMP standards, reducing contamination risk, and ensuring consistent product quality in biotech and drug production facilities.
Laboratories also depend on well-engineered doors. A durable laboratory door provides thermal insulation, noise reduction, and chemical-resistant surfaces. Reliable lab doors help maintain temperature stability, minimize cross-contamination, and improve safety for research personnel. From diagnostic labs to R&D centers, these doors support both functional efficiency and regulatory compliance.
